Brilliant Randwick winner Shaggy will be put on a Golden Slipper path

Wyong trainer Allan Kehoe was so thrilled with Shaggy’s win in the Listed Pierro Plate at Randwick that he was almost tempted to strip his clothes off to celebrate.

“I could have done a nude run, I was that excited,” Kehoe said.

Kehoe’s delight was well founded, his two-year-old making the running and finding another gear in the straight to score a comprehensive victory in Saturday’s 1100m race, claiming the scalps of Golden Slipper hopefuls Pallaton and United States in the process.

It took his record to three wins from as many starts and prompted connections to deviate from plans to run him in the Wellington Boot and reroute towards next month’s Golden Slipper 2025.

“We all dream we can win the Golden Slipper so we’ll head that way at the moment,” Kehoe said.

“We’ll go to the Todman (Stakes) in a fortnight and then go from there. He’ll tell us.

“He was explosive. He actually bashed them.”

Shaggy isn’t nominated for the Slipper but connections have the option to pay a late entry fee to run and he now sits on the second line of betting for the $5 million race at $11 with betting apps in Australia.

The youngster is a half-sister to two-time winner Moonlight Grace, also trained by Kehoe, and keen to get another member of her family, he approached Shaggy’s breeder and managing owner, Kooringal Stud’s Angus Lamont, at the sales.

“It ended up they pulled him out of the sale and Angus rang me and said, ‘do you want to give him a go?’ It went from there,” Kehoe said.

“I deserve a good one don’t I? I’ve been doing it since I was thirteen and now I’m forty-one.”

Shaggy was ridden by Adam Hyeronimus, who picked up the late mount when Aaron Bullock couldn’t make the weight.

He described Shaggy as a “beauty” and said the youngster showed some promising attributes to win.

“Aaron wanted to get down to this weight today and it’s not easy for him but he tried for a reason,” Hyeronimus said.

“The best thing about him he is bombproof. He jumps quickly, relaxes well, had pressure in the run which wasn’t ideal but he didn’t want to run through the bridle and take off.

“Then they took him on at the top of the straight and it was a big tick the way he responded and drew clear.”

Shaggy ($7.50), so named because of his amorous tendencies prior to being gelded, scored by 2-1/4 lengths over Comedy ($16) with Skyhook ($5) a long neck away third.

Pallaton started a $2.05 favourite and was given every chance but jockey Zac Lloyd wasn’t disappointed in his effort.

“He’s a lovely colt. I thought I was the winner all the way up until the 200 metres and the winner just found another gear late. He’s still learning his craft,” Lloyd said.
